I just upgraded to 7.6 and now my duet controller won't play flac cue files; in particular those that I have created using Exact Audio Copy.
Anyone else having this problem? Since I have so many of these files I have had to revert to an earlier version of squeezebox server until I can fix the problem.
Also is there any way to stop being prompted to upgrade squeezebox server to the latest version. Now that I am stuck on 7.5.4 for the time being I don't need the incessant prompts.

Yes, this is a known bug.
In the web interface, go to Settings > Advanced > Software Updates and set it to not check for updates.Also is there any way to stop being prompted to upgrade squeezebox server to the latest version. Now that I am stuck on 7.5.4 for the time being I don't need the incessant prompts.
